The other very important thing on that day is the offering of tea by the bride to all the guests. Now a days this custom is not very popular but in small cities and villages this custom is still popular. When the groom and his family enter the room the bride shouldn't she should go to the kitchen and wait for her mother to call and say, " My dear the guests are waiting for the tea." Then the bride takes the tray and puts the cups on it and pours tea in them and then take the tea to the room and offer tea to all the guests. In brewing tea these points should be concidered: - choose the tea of high quality and good scent. - Before the suit brew the tea once so that you know how well it is. - Be careful to take the well brewed tea. - Different kinds of tea are brewed differently but at least 20 minutes is needed. - When pouring the dry tea in the tea-pot, concider the number of the guests, you should pour enough tea in the pot. - Have in mind that the tray, cups and spoons should all be dried and without any stains. - Use cotton cloth for drying the tea tray,cups and spoons. - For having the best quality tea, brew it in a porcelaine pot. - While pouring tea, return the first cup into the pot and pour again. -While pouring tea, first pour the tea into the cups and then put them in the tray so that the bottom of the cups are all dry. - Pour tea very slowly and carefully so that there won't be any froth on top of the cup if so then take the foam out using a spoon. - leave about 0.5 cm empty at the top of the cup so that it won't pour into the tray while taking it to the guests. - Since most of the Iranians like to see the color of the tea they are drinking it's better to pour them in tumblers. - After pouring tea make some tea again so that it will be ready for the next round. - Take the tray and hold it under your chest with a little distance. - Offer the tea concidering the age of the guests. - A young girl from the bride's side can offer the sugar bowl. - It's better to use medium sized sugar cubes. - Don't use too many sugar bowls only one is enough. - Start offering tea from the eldest lady of the groom's family who can be his mother or grand mother. - Try not to have your back to the guests while offering the tea. -Don't move the tray until you make sure that the guests have taken the tea from the tray completely. - Don't speak while offering the tea because you might drop the tray or pour the tea. - When you offer the tea to the groom stand there a little longer don't leave soon. - If there is a kid among the guests take tea for him yourself. - By putting a small vase and some flowers in the tray you can make the tray more beautiful. -Don't add any thing to the tea (like cardamoms or cinnamon) because not every body likes it. - You can add a little bit of vanilla to the sugar cubes to make them more delicious . - Pay attention that you the color of tea is neither dark nor light. - If the guests tea has got cold before drinking bring them a new one. - Don' t let the empty cups to remain on the table for more than ten minutes. - Some time after the first round of tea bride's mother can ask the guests if they want some more tea.
